l 1 THE PRINCIPAL SPEAKS Our school is finishing its fourth year on a war-time basis-the present Senior class being the one which entered just before Pearl Harbor. In spite of such conditions, school life has remained fairly normal. There have been almost the usual number of student activities. Welcoming back former students now in the armed forces has been a pleasant part of the year's activities along with hearing of the successful and heroic deeds accomplished by Washington Union gradu- ates. News of those Who- will never return has brought an accompanying note of sadness. To the graduating class I would say that your parents, the faculty, and the Board of Education join your principal in rejoicing that the past four years have been so nearly normal for you as high school students. We also wish for you the success that Will bring to yourselves, your families, your school, and your country honors equal to those earned by former graduates. May good luck go with you and success crown your efforts. EDWIN T. FORCE, Principal . E71
